Abstract

The present invention provides tissue products having a high degree of stretch and low modulus at relatively high tensile strengths, such as geometric mean tensile strengths greater than about 1500 g/3″ and more preferably greater than about 2000 g/3″. The combination of a tough, yet relatively supple sheet is preferably achieved by subjecting the embryonic web to a speed differential as it is passed from one fabric in the papermaking process to another, commonly referred to as rush transfer.

Claims (11)

1. A rolled tissue product comprising a tissue web spirally wound into a roll, the tissue web having an MD Slope less than about 5 kg/3″ and a GMT from about 2200 to about 3500 g/3″, the product having a Roll Firmness of less than about 7.0 mm.

2. The rolled tissue product of claim 1 wherein the tissue web has a percent MD Stretch greater than about 25 percent.

3. The rolled tissue product of claim 1 wherein the tissue web has a bone dry basis weight from about 40 to about 80 gsm.

4. The rolled tissue product of claim 1 wherein the tissue web is an uncreped through-air dried web.

5. The rolled tissue product of claim 1 wherein the tissue web comprises a single ply.

6. The rolled tissue product of claim 5 wherein the single ply web is a through-air dried web.

7. The rolled tissue product of claim 6 wherein the single ply web is an uncreped through-air dried web.

8. The rolled tissue product of claim 1 wherein the tissue web has a MD TEA greater than about 70 g*cm/cm 2 .

9. The rolled tissue product of claim 1 wherein the tissue web has a Stiffness Index less than about 5.0.

10. The rolled tissue product of claim 1 wherein the tissue web has a GMT from about 2500 to about 3500 g/3″.

11. The rolled tissue product of claim 1 wherein the tissue web has a GMT from about 2500 to about 2750 g/3″.
